About the Client

WSB Merito Universities is a leader in Poland's private university market. Its roots date back to 1998. Since 2023, the Merito Group has operated as the largest network of private universities in the country, encompassing institutions in 11 cities.

We have been the university’s technology partner for years, responsible for building Drupal Multisite websites and their continued development and maintenance. This time, the challenge went beyond standard support and development work and involved a comprehensive rebranding from WSB to WSB Merito Universities. This change encompassed over 30 websites simultaneously.

The main challenge was adapting the Multisite architecture to the new visual identity. The client wanted to maintain the accessibility and functionality of the existing platform while organizing shared resources (graphics, photos, taxonomies).

The sales layer was equally important – the website required an efficient program listing and CRM integration to improve price list updates.

We designed a centrally managed Drupal Multisite system where each of the over 30 instances shares a common repository of products, media, and graphic components. This architecture allowed us to maintain a unified, secure technical standard while ensuring editorial independence for each department.

To efficiently migrate resources to the new structure and enable media sharing across the websites, we implemented custom migration processes. Thanks to this, we organized the media library and eliminated duplicate image files. This streamlined the editors’ work and significantly reduced the database size.

The architecture was complemented by a hybrid frontend approach. We utilized standard Drupal templates but implemented the key element – the program listing – as a dynamic component. With such an extensive educational offer, traditional navigation methods would be too slow. Now, when users search for information, they experience instant updates without page reloads after selecting each filter.

We also ensured ease of maintenance for such a vast network of websites. We implemented synchronization mechanisms that enable rapid, simultaneous updates to shared elements across all websites. The entire system is built on a scalable infrastructure designed to handle traffic spikes during peak recruitment campaigns.

Multi-installation of Over 30 Websites

We utilized a single codebase across the entire network of Drupal-based websites. This ensures that every security update and new feature is deployed to all instances immediately. This eliminates redundancy, reducing maintenance and development costs.

Simultaneously, we’ve maintained complete data separation – each website has its own, independent content database. This architecture allows for faster global changes while isolating other sites from the effects of potential outages.

Dynamic Program Listing

Standard filtering mechanisms, with hundreds of combinations (city, mode, specialty), generate a significant database load. We offloaded this processing to the frontend by implementing a Vue Embedded Application. The application fetches the complete dataset upon initial load and processes it locally. This enables even complex operations (e.g., changing the city for a selected program) to be performed instantly, without additional server requests.

Advanced Customization and Bento System

To combine a unique look with easy editing, we created two independent themes and approximately 50 custom modules. We implemented nearly 200 paragraph variants for content management, including over 50 Bento components that enable quick creation of complex graphic grids without developer support.

Configuration Synchronization (YAML) and Scalability

We implemented a YAML-based mechanism for synchronizing paragraphs and configurations. This allows for updating graphical components across instances. We also created a central repository for media and taxonomies to streamline resource management across all websites. Everything runs in a Docker environment, ready for future website launches.
